°F/°C Switch:
when the thermometer is on, press the “Mode” button about 2 seconds until F1 display , then press “+” / “-” button to switch between modes
the same way , F2 is setup the alarm range . F4 is turn on/ off the alarm .

❤Feature:
Non-contact Body Infrared Thermometer is easy to use.
Just press the button to measure, and the temperature will be displayed in 1 second.
Display mode: LCD display
Response time: 1s
Automatic shut off:10-20 seconds without operation.
Size: 173X46X46mm
Weight: 105g
Power supply: DC.3V (AAA*2 not included)
Measuring Range:
body mode:89.6-108.5℉/32-42.5℃
Object: 0-60°C/32-140°F
Body temperature measurement: aiming towards the forehead with the distance of 1-2inch(3-5cm).
Avoid touch skin, convenient measure people’s temperature.
